This round is quite a bit different than the prior round, it clearly is marked with the words Rarities mint to make it clear it is not an official Silver eagle given how similar the imagery is, and the fact that the United States of America is on the reverse of the round.

Rarities mint is a bit different than a lot of the other mints I have covered so far. Rarities Mint was in operations for more than a decade. It operated out of Anaheim California from 1983 through 1995. While it had numerous rounds that were trade units, replicas, commemoratives and Liberty focused they were best known for being the manufacturer of rounds for the Disney company and Warner Brothers. It started their relationship with those companies in 1987 and continued until the company was dissolved in 1995.

Reverse

image.png


The reverse of this round has a lot that I like. It has the Liberty Bell which reminds me of the back of the Franklin half dollars. In addition to the Liberty Bell it has a great depiction of an eagle which makes it very similar to the American Silver eagle. The part that I can't get over is the fact that they have stamped United States of America on the reverse, to me this almost seems a step too far where things might be confused as this being in ASE. The rest is just the typical 9995 silver and one troy ounce markings.


Very thick Round


image.png

Take a look at how chunky this round is. I stacked it up with a bunch of other random when I was rounds and while you can see the other five very slightly in their thickness because some are 38 versus 39 mm this rarities mint is just ridiculous. Does have a bit of I don't know if you would call it a rolled edge, but on both sides of the round as soon as you get past the lip the rest of the round is concave. Either way I do believe this is the thickest 1 oz silver round that I have that is not a hand poor or specialty round that the size or shape is very unique.
